Design and Build Quality
The first thing you’ll notice about the Kylebooker X225 is its tactical camouflage design, which not only looks sleek but also helps blend into natural surroundings—ideal for stealthy fishing in lakes or rivers. Made from high-density, water-resistant polyester, this backpack is built to withstand harsh outdoor conditions. The reinforced stitching and sturdy zippers ensure long-term durability, even with heavy use.
Storage and Organization
One of the standout features of this backpack is its multifunctional storage system. It includes:
– Rod Holders: Designed to securely carry fishing rods (up to 7 feet), preventing them from tangling or getting damaged during transit.
– Multiple Compartments: A large main compartment for tackle boxes, a front pocket for smaller accessories (hooks, lines, lures), and side mesh pockets for water bottles or tools.
– Hidden Pockets: Ideal for storing valuables like phones, wallets, or keys.
The backpack also features MOLLE webbing, allowing for additional attachments such as carabiners or extra pouches, making it highly customizable.
Comfort and Portability
Comfort is crucial for long fishing sessions, and the Kylebooker X225 delivers with its ergonomic shoulder straps and padded back panel. The adjustable straps help distribute weight evenly, reducing strain on your shoulders and back. Additionally, the backpack can be carried as a shoulder bag or a traditional backpack, offering flexibility depending on your preference.

Price and Value
Priced competitively (typically between $40-$60), the Kylebooker X225 offers excellent value for money compared to high-end fishing backpacks that cost twice as much. Given its durability, storage capacity, and comfort, it’s a solid choice for both beginners and experienced anglers.
Potential Drawbacks
No product is perfect, and the Kylebooker X225 has a few minor downsides:
– While water-resistant, it’s not fully waterproof—so heavy rain might require an additional cover.
– The camouflage design may not appeal to those who prefer a more minimalist look.
